Lantronix XPort Weak Encoding for Password
CVE-2023-7237
7.5HIGH
What is CVE-2023-7237?
The vulnerability in the Lantronix XPort arises from the transmission of weakly encoded credentials within web request headers. This design flaw could allow unauthorized access to sensitive information, enabling attackers to potentially exploit the system. Organizations using the affected product should evaluate their security posture and consider implementing additional measures to safeguard their systems against unauthorized access.
Affected Version(s)
XPort 2.0.0.13
